Things to Keep in Mind Before You Start Playing Poker

poker

Poker is a game of chance, but it also has a large element of skill. This makes it a fun and rewarding game to play, regardless of whether you’re just playing for money or enjoying the social aspect. However, there are a few important things to keep in mind before you start playing poker.

The first is to be sure that you’re in the right mental state to play poker. It can be a mentally intensive game, and you’re going to perform best when you’re happy and confident. So if you’re feeling frustration, fatigue, or anger while you’re playing poker, it’s a good idea to quit the session right away. You’ll likely save yourself a lot of money by doing so.

Once you have the basics down, it’s time to learn how to read other players. This is a critical part of the game and can make or break your results. Most players can’t pick up on subtle physical poker tells, but they can pick up on patterns in a player’s betting behavior. For example, if a player calls all the time and then suddenly starts raising all of a sudden, it’s likely they have a strong hand.

Once you know how to read the other players, it’s time to start learning how to play your own hand. You’ll want to focus on developing quick instincts so that you can act fast when the situation calls for it. You can do this by practicing and watching experienced players.
